The correct option is (c)  This news is just between you and I. This sentence is grammatically incorrect.

The correct sentence must be "This news is just between you and me. By using  pronoun "I" at the end of a sentence is type of grammatical mistake. The reason behind that is pronoun "I", used in sentence is always used as subject of any sentence and never as the object. In this sentence, the pronoun "I" is used as the object of the preposition "between". Instead, the pronoun "me" should be used.

The primary difference between pronouns "I" and "me" is that "I" is a subjective pronoun and "me" is an objective pronoun. A subjective pronouns came to in use when they are subject of a sentence, while objective pronouns are used when they are the object of a sentence, a preposition, or verb. So, when a pronoun follows a preposition, such as "between", it must be in the objective form.

The connection between Pandora's Box and Janie's situation in the book "Face on the Milk Carton" is that both involve the discovery of something that leads to unexpected and difficult consequences.

In the myth of Pandora's Box, Pandora is given a box by the gods and told not to open it. However, she becomes curious and opens the box, releasing all of the evils and troubles into the world. Similarly, in the book "Face on the Milk Carton," Janie discovers that her face is on a milk carton as a missing child. This leads to her questioning her identity and the life she has known, causing turmoil and difficulty in her relationships with her family and friends.

Both Pandora's Box and Janie's discovery represent the idea that sometimes the pursuit of knowledge or truth can lead to unintended and negative consequences. However, they also show the importance of facing these consequences and dealing with them in order to move forward.

Racial quotas are policies that set a specific number or percentage of people from a particular racial group that must be included in a certain activity or program.

These quotas are implemented to ensure that people of historically marginalized or underrepresented groups have equal access to resources, opportunities, and services.

Racial quotas are intended to counter the effects of systemic racism by promoting greater representation and inclusion within organizations, institutions, and society at large. They are also used as a way to measure progress towards achieving greater equity and equality across different racial groups.

However, they can also be controversial because they may be seen as creating an unfair advantage for one group over another.

As such, it is important to ensure that racial quotas are applied in a fair and equitable manner and not used as an excuse for discrimination against any particular group.

What is text structure?

The way authors organise information in a text is referred to as text structure.

It includes the patterns and techniques used to convey meaning in a passage through the arrangement of ideas and details.

Text structures that are commonly used include chronological order, cause and effect, problem and solution, description, and compare and contrast. Understanding text structure can help readers comprehend and analyse a text more effectively.

The passage's text structure is chronological order because it presents events chronologically, beginning with the outbreak of war in Europe and North America in 1812 and ending with the burning of the Capitol building and White House in Washington DC in 1814. The passage is organised in a timeline or chronological order of events.
